Historical Scenes Depicting Aviation, A Pair Of Gouaches
A charming pair of fan-shaped gouaches: one titled “The Blériot Airplane,” depicting Blériot’s aircraft flying over the English Channel on July 25, 1909, and the other titled “Paris, Statue of Henry IV,” a tribute to the first air shows. It’s worth noting that in this gouache, the airplane is piloted by two women—perhaps a reference to the first airplane designed by Santos Dumont, known as “La Demoiselle.”
Both gouaches are signed: G. Cardinal.
